System Maintenance Switch (SW2)
The system maintenance switch (SW2) is an eight-position switch used for system
maintenance. Refer to the labels attached to the inside of the server access panel for the
proper system configuration switch settings. The following table shows the shipping
configuration of SW2.
Table 5-4: System Maintenance Switch (SW2) Settings
Position Function
Default Description
S1 iLO
service
override
Off
Off = No function
On = Override iLO security enabled
S2
Configuration lock
Off
Off = System configuration can be changed
On = System configuration is locked
S3 Reserved
On
Reserved
S4
Floppy disable
Off
Off = Disable floppy boot
On = Override RBSU setting and enable floppy boot
S5
Password override
Off
Off = Honor RBSU password setting
On = Override RBSU setting and override password
prompts
S6
Reset configuration
Off
Off = No function
On = ROM reads system configuration as invalid,
reset configuration
S7 Reserved
Off
Reserved
S8 Reserved
Off
Reserved
Note: “On” activates the funct ion.
Hot-Plug Redundant Power Supply/PCI Switch (SW1) Settings
The hot-plug redundant power supply/PCI switch (SW1) is a four-position switch used for
system maintenance. Refer to the labels attached to the inside of the server access panel for
the proper switch settings. Table 5-5 shows the shipping configuration of SW1.
Table 5-5: Hot-Plug Redundant Power Supply/PCI Install Switch (SW1) Settings
Position Function
Default Description
S1 Reserved
Off
Reserved
S2 Reserved
On
Reserved
S3 Reserved
Off
Reserved
S4
Identify PCI slot or redundant
power supply support
Off
Off = Normal (PCI slot 2 supported)
On = Hot-plug redundant power supply
installed
